  • This page includes the titles of the animations sorted under different themes.  English composition and conversation teachers can choose those under a certain theme of your interest to serve as conversation starter or stimulus to students' writing. 
  • The animations listed here can be found  in either the Fu Jen Multimedia Center (search) or English Learning Center at the English Department of Central University.  Please contact Kate Liu for purchasing information.
  • One animation can appear under different thematic categories.

  • (C) means the collection is located at Central University; (F) means at Fu Jen.
